Wireless Microphone (Wireless Mic)
A wireless microphone transmits sound to a receiver without using a cable. It is commonly used for:
Public speaking
Church services
Interviews
Video recording
Live streaming
Teaching and presentations
Types
1. Handheld Wireless Mic – used for singing and speeches.
2. Lapel (Clip-on) Mic – clips to clothing for interviews and videos.
3. Headset Mic – worn on the head for presentations.
4. Smartphone Wireless Mic – connects to Android phones, iPhones, and cameras.
Features
Wireless range: typically 20–100 meters
Rechargeable battery
Noise reduction
Clear voice transmission
USB-C or Lightning receiver options
